Remembering and reflection speak of thinking to recall from memory. This is a good process to help you learn from history for setting new goals. Remembering requires exercise to develop and maintain a satisfactory level of memory. In addition, it takes slowing down and sometimes even stopping for proper reflection. Many times clarity is not obtainable because we are not fully engaged in the process.
